本文由webstorm使用教學專欄為大家介紹webstorm下的sass編譯問題,具有一定的參考價值,希望能夠幫助到大家。
webstorm下的sass編譯問題
saas 需要運行在ruby 環境,所以需要安裝ruby 32 / 64
#1、安裝ruby
2、DOS指令中,測試ruby是否安裝:ruby -v (回車,出現版本號則是ruby安裝成功)
3、安裝sass指令: gem install sass
4、測試sass是否安裝成功:sass -v(回車,出現版本號則是sass安裝成功)
方法一:DOS指令sass轉換問css檔案監聽
# 1、在檔案目錄中,開啟dos命令列的方法 :shift 右鍵
2、在命令列中輸入sass指令,可以把sass檔編譯成css檔
sass style.scss mystyle.css sass style.scss ../css/mystyle.css
監聽編譯:在sass 修改時,會同步修改css檔案
sass --watch style.scss:../css/mystyle.css
3、退出監聽 ctrl c ,選擇y
##Arguments:--style expanded --no-cache --update $FileName$:../css/$FileNameWithoutExtension$.css
1、一勞永逸:設定IDE 環境:
IDE 設定(位置:setting --> Tools --> File watchers)
如果sass和css是兩個資料夾分別存放scss和css:
if name.index(@root + "/") == 0 修改为 if name.encode("utf-8",'gbk').index(@root + "/") == 0
中文編譯報錯:【無法使用任何帶有中文的檔案名稱和備註】 找到檔案
###1、lib\ruby\gems\2.3. 0\gems\sass-3.4.22\lib\sass\importers\filesystem.rb的87行###rrreee###2、在.scss檔案中的頭部加上下面這句話@charset “UTF- 8”###以上是聊聊webstorm sass編譯問題的詳細內容。更多資訊請關注PHP中文網其他相關文章!